Make OpenKinect work on ARM #50
Merged
Conversation
Those are needed to get the library to compile for me on ARM w/ JDK 8. Note: jna.jar is not in core/libraries by default.
To work around "java.lang.UnsatisfiedLinkError: JNA native support (com/sun/jna/linux-arm/libjnidispatch.so) not found in resource path (...)" on ARM. This is JNA 4.2.0. See processing/processing#4134
